黑狐家游戏

hbase伪分布式模式需要几个节点,HBase伪分布式环境搭建攻略,轻松实现高效数据存储与管理

欧气 0 0

本文目录导读:

hbase伪分布式模式需要几个节点,HBase伪分布式环境搭建攻略,轻松实现高效数据存储与管理

图片来源于网络,如有侵权联系删除

  1. HBase伪分布式模式所需节点
  2. HBase伪分布式环境搭建步骤

HBase作为Apache Hadoop生态系统中的重要组件,主要用于存储非结构化或半结构化数据,伪分布式模式是HBase入门实践的首选,因为它能帮助用户快速了解HBase的基本概念和操作,本文将详细讲解HBase伪分布式环境搭建的步骤,帮助您轻松实现高效数据存储与管理。

HBase伪分布式模式所需节点

HBase伪分布式模式仅需一个节点即可运行,该节点既是主节点(Master)也是从节点(RegionServer),这样,您可以在一台机器上完成HBase的安装、配置和测试,为后续的分布式部署打下基础。

HBase伪分布式环境搭建步骤

1、准备环境

(1)操作系统:Linux(推荐CentOS 7)

(2)Java环境:Java 8或以上版本

(3)Hadoop环境:Hadoop 2.x或以上版本

2、安装HBase

(1)下载HBase:从Apache官网下载HBase的tar.gz包,例如hbase-2.1.4-bin.tar.gz。

(2)解压HBase:将下载的HBase包解压到指定目录,/usr/local/hbase。

hbase伪分布式模式需要几个节点,HBase伪分布式环境搭建攻略,轻松实现高效数据存储与管理

图片来源于网络,如有侵权联系删除

(3)配置HBase环境变量:在~/.bashrc文件中添加以下内容:

export HBASE_HOME=/usr/local/hbase
export PATH=$PATH:$HBASE_HOME/bin

(4)使环境变量生效:运行source ~/.bashrc命令。

3、配置HBase

(1)修改hbase-site.xml:在HBase安装目录的conf文件夹中,找到hbase-site.xml文件,并进行以下修改:

<configuration>
  <property>
    <name>hbase.rootdir</name>
    <value>file:///usr/local/hbase/data</value>
  </property>
  <property>
    <name>hbase.zookeeper.property.dataDir</name>
    <value>/usr/local/hbase/zookeeper</value>
  </property>
</configuration>

(2)配置zookeeper:在HBase安装目录的conf文件夹中,找到zookeeper.properties文件,并进行以下修改:

dataDir=/usr/local/hbase/zookeeper

4、启动HBase

(1)启动HBase:在HBase安装目录的bin文件夹中,运行以下命令:

./start-hbase.sh

(2)查看HBase状态:在HBase安装目录的bin文件夹中,运行以下命令查看HBase是否正常运行:

./hbase shell

您可以看到HBase的master和regionserver信息,表明HBase已成功启动。

hbase伪分布式模式需要几个节点,HBase伪分布式环境搭建攻略,轻松实现高效数据存储与管理

图片来源于网络,如有侵权联系删除

5、验证HBase

(1)创建表:在HBase shell中,创建一个名为test的表,包含一个列族:

create 'test', 'cf'

(2)插入数据:在HBase shell中,向test表插入数据:

put 'test', 'row1', 'cf:name', 'zhangsan'
put 'test', 'row1', 'cf:age', '20'

(3)查询数据:在HBase shell中,查询test表中的数据:

get 'test', 'row1'

您可以看到查询结果,表明HBase伪分布式环境搭建成功。

通过以上步骤,您已经成功搭建了HBase伪分布式环境,在后续的学习和实践中,您可以逐步深入了解HBase的更多功能和特性,为您的数据存储与管理提供高效解决方案。

标签: #hbase伪分布式环境搭建头歌

黑狐家游戏
  • 评论列表

留言评论